ABSTRACT

In this chapter I want to make some comments about science, then about education, and finally to put these two sets of considerations together and see what implications they have for the way we teach science to young people. Though what I shall have to say about science and education seems to me rather straightforward and unexceptionable, I suspect that it will not be so for everyone who reads this book. I would hope that when I come to put them together and make some suggestions about the kind of science education which we should now be working towards, perhaps with our eyes on the year 2020, that what I have to say will seem more sensible than radical.
